Step 1: Assessment and Planning

We’ll arrive at your home and assess the damage, identifying the extent of the water damage and creating a customized plan to get your home back to normal. Our team will take note of the type of carpet, the amount of water, and the affected area. We’ll need to know the details to get the job done right.

Step 2: Water Extraction

Using our Xtract-5000 water extraction machine, we’ll extract as much water as possible from your carpet. This is the most critical step in preventing further damage and promoting healthy drying. We’ll get as much water out as possible.

Step 3: Drying and Cleaning

Once the water has been extracted, we’ll use specialized equipment to dry and clean your carpets. This includes using air movers and dehumidifiers to speed up the drying process and ensure that your carpets are completely dry. We’ll leave your carpets dry and healthy.

Step 4: Disinfection and Deodorization

Finally, we’ll disinfect and deodorize your carpets to remove any lingering bacteria, odors, or moisture. This is the final step in our process, and it ensures that your home is completely safe and healthy. We’ll leave your home smelling fresh and feeling clean.

Carpet Water Extraction v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small spill or leak Yes, DIY is fine No It’s a small job that you can handle yourself.
Large flood or water damage No Yes This is a big job that needs specialized equipment and expertise.
Unknown source of water damage No Yes You need a professional to identify the source of the damage and fix it.
Carpet that’s been underwater for more than 24 hours No Yes This is a serious health risk, and you need a professional to remove the water and dry the carpet.
Carpet with a strong musty odor No Yes This is a sign of mold and bacteria growth, and you need a professional to remove it.
Carpet that’s been exposed to sewage or contaminated water No Yes This is a serious health risk, and you need a professional to remove the contaminated water and dry the carpet.

Carpet Water Extraction Cost in Palm Beach, FL

The cost of Carpet Water Extraction in Palm Beach, FL varies based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. These are just estimates, and the actual cost may be higher or lower. We’ll provide a customized estimate after assessing your home.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Small spill or leak $200-$1,000 Size of affected area and type of carpet
Large flood or water damage $1,000-$5,000 Severity of damage and size of affected area
Unknown source of water damage $500-$2,500 Time and effort required to identify source
Carpet that’s been underwater for more than 24 hours $2,000-$10,000 Severity of health risk and complexity of job
Carpet with a strong musty odor $1,000-$5,000 Severity of odor and extent of damage
Carpet that’s been exposed to sewage or contaminated water $3,000-$15,000 Severity of health risk and complexity of job
